Ford has announced the production of a special edition of its all-electric F-150 Lightning truck called the Platinum Black edition. This limited-release model features a factory matte black exterior, reminiscent of Batman’s Tumbler Batmobile from The Dark Knight trilogy. The vehicle retains some glossy finishes on the door handles, roof, and other areas. Underneath the factory wrap, the truck is finished with Ford’s glossy agate black paint.
Only 2,000 units of the Platinum Black edition will be made, with prices starting at $97,995. This price is approximately $6,000 more than the regular Platinum tier and similar to the pre-price drop in July. The high price is reflective of the exclusive nature of this limited-release model.
In a recent announcement, Ford revealed that it is on track to triple F-150 Lightning production by the fall, aiming to build 150,000 electric trucks per year. This increased production capacity allows Ford to focus on releasing special edition models like the Platinum Black edition. Additionally, the limited availability of the entry-level “Pro” Lightning model has led some buyers to cancel their orders. Deliveries of the Platinum Black edition are expected to begin in early 2024. Interested customers can sign up to be notified when preorders open. Each limited-edition truck will come with an aluminum plate in the frunk (front trunk) and driver door jamb, imprinted with the production numbering to showcase its exclusivity.
The Platinum Black edition features subtle enhancements that differentiate it from the standard model. These include a smoked finish on the front light bar and a black Ford oval logo. Additionally, the truck is equipped with the 9.6kW Pro Power option, which allows users to power appliances while the vehicle is turned off. This feature can be particularly useful in various situations, making the truck even more versatile. Moreover, the Platinum Black edition includes new power usage visuals to provide users with useful information regarding their power consumption.
Like the standard Platinum trim, the Platinum Black edition comes with a 300-mile extended-range battery and the exclusive “Nirvana” contoured leather seating with a 10-way power driver seat. However, in the limited-edition model, these features are presented in a luxurious black finish. It also features a blacked-out version of the 22-inch wheels and black “Lightning” graphics on the twin glass roof. The Platinum Black edition includes power-deploying running boards with a gloss black finish, reflective black lightning badges, and a soft-shell black tonneau cover, adding to its overall stylish and distinctive appearance.
